When a 310-g piece of iron at 180 °C is placed in a 95-g aluminum calorimeter cup containing 250 g of liquid at 10°C, the final temperature is observed to be 35°C. The value of specific heat for iron is 450 J/kg C°, and for aluminum is 900 J/kg · C° Part A Determine the specific heat of the liquid. Express your answer using two significant figures.
